pub fn cohen_d(a: &[f64], b: &[f64]) -> Result<f64, StatError> {
let (sa, sb) = (checked_variance(a)?, checked_variance(b)?);
let sp = pooled_var(&sa, &sb).sqrt();
Ok((sa.mean() - sb.mean()) / sp)
}
pub fn eta_squared(groups: &[&[f64]]) -> Result<f64, StatError> {
let (_grand_n, ssb, ssw) = anova_sums(groups)?;
Ok(ssb / (ssb + ssw))
}
pub fn cramers_v(table: &[&[f64]]) -> Result<f64, StatError> {
let (chi2, grand) = contingency_chi2(table);
let k = ((table.len() - 1).min(table[0].len() - 1)) as f64;
Ok((chi2 / (grand * k)).sqrt())
}
